John Wayne's attempt to make his own Dirty Harry falls way short. McQ plays things so by the book that it just feels, even at best, generic; it doesn't do anything different or better than many gritty 70s cop films. It doesn't help that the story isn't altogether interesting, and there isn't really any notable villain character to root against.
It's an earnest effort from Wayne, but he was clearly not in his element here.

Apparently the first ever children's program to openly deal with the topic of cancer, this is one of the more heartfelt Peanuts specials, and the sensitive subject is handled appropriately. Hard not to smile when Linus gives a bully the scolding he deserves.
